Problems solved by technology

When the tensile stress is large or the tensile deformation is large, the deformation cannot be completely eliminated after the external force is removed, so that a large residual deformation occurs, and the formed tube will produce edge waves or bulges at the edge, which is not large. The bulge can also be corrected through the closed hole of the guide ring, but the bulge caused by the excessive elongation of the edge is not easy to eliminate. Entering the welding unit will make the welding unstable and affect the welding quality, and even the welding cannot be performed.

Embodiment 1

[0030] A method for forming a straight seam welded pipe, comprising the steps of:

[0031] (1) According to the diameter of the final formed welded pipe is 100mm, the length of the welded pipe is 8m, the yield limit is 200MPa, and the elastic modulus is 2×10 11 MPa, ordinary carbon steel strip with a thickness of 2mm, the strip is rolled into a corrugated plate shape by using staggered rolls or corrugated rolls, and the edge of the tube blank is bent with the radius of the pass of the extrusion roll or the radius of the finished tube;

[0032] (2) Use a pair of horizontal rollers to flatten the middle part of the corrugated plate for the next step of bending and forming of the welded pipe;

Abstract

The invention provides a forming method of a straight seam welded pipe. Before a flat plate strip is bent and formed, the plate strip is rolled to be in a shape of a corrugated plate through a rollingprocess, the transverse stress of the plate strip is improved, broadsiding of the plate strip is promoted, and longitudinal deformation of the edge of the plate strip can be reduced. In addition, thecorrugation curvature radius of the edge of the plate strip is close to the extrusion roller hole pattern radius or the finished welded pipe radius, a pair of horizontal rollers are adopted for flattening the middle part of the corrugated plate, and then a straight part is bent and formed into a pipe blank. In the above process, the edge of the bent plate strip is always wavy before the hole pattern is closed, the three-dimensional support force is improved, longitudinal draw is better reduced, and side waves and bumps caused by the residual stress in the welding process can be avoided. The operation method is simple, belongs to physical improvements, is strong in versatility, is easy to improve on an original organic type and is economical and practical.

technical field [0001] The invention belongs to the field of plate roll forming, and in particular relates to a forming method for using plate to manufacture straight seam welded pipes. Background technique [0002] Forming technology is the core of welded pipe production technology and the key to producing high-quality welded pipes. Forming technology determines the output, variety, quality and consumption of welded pipes, which is a matter of great concern to the design and use of welded pipe equipment. The forming methods of straight seam pipe mainly include: roll forming, row roll forming, FFX forming, UOE forming, etc. [0003] Roll forming is an important field of deep processing of sheet metal. It is a plastic processing method that gradually bends and deforms the blank through a forming unit composed of multi-section forming rolls with certain surface shapes, thereby obtaining a uniform cross-section product.
